Background technique
Tooth-implanting operation refer to it is a kind of based on the substructure being implanted into bone tissue support, maintenance top tooth is repaired
The agomphosis repair mode of complex.It includes the dental case of support planting body (dentalimplant) and top of lower part
(dentalprosthesis, implant-supported) two parts.It is made of artificial material (such as metal, ceramics)
Planting body (general similar root form), in underwent operative method implanting tissue (usually upper lower jaw) and to obtain bone tissue firm
Maintenance is supported, connects the dental case for supporting top with mode by special device.Tooth-implanting can obtain and natural teeth function
Can, structure and the quite similar repairing effect of aesthetic effect, have become the preferred repair mode of more and more agomphosis patients.
At present for anodontia after the upper jaw after, the bottom wall of maxillary sinus will drop to the original tooth location of root of missing tooth,
At this time once plantation is possible to penetrate upper jaw sinusoid wall, for Implant, it is often necessary to transplant replacing for the bone of some synthesis
Dai Pin is promoted original position, can guarantee planting body in this way in maxilla, this operation is exactly Maxillary Sinus
Art.According to the difference of operation method, maxillary sinus disease is broadly divided into two kinds: being promoted in maxillary sinus and maxillary sinus is promoted outside.
For being promoted in maxillary sinus, surgical procedure is commonly included in crest of alveolar ridge and makees horizontal cut, opens glutinous bone
Film valve, step by step for hole, unlike routine operation, it is preoperative should by measure it is accurate grasp Sinus floor away from crest of alveolar ridge away from
From to make drilling depth be less than this distance 1mm or so, to prevent Sinus floor break-through.Behind standby hole to suitable diameter, then select
It selects corresponding bone and rushes device, with slowly soft impact force by bone plate remaining between bottom hole and sinus bottom together with Sinus floor mucous membrane one
It rises and is promoted to desired height, be first implanted into appropriate artificial bone meal, then Implant, it is tight to suture.
